(R) 2006(TM), the entertainment technology industry's largest annual U.S. tradeshow and conference, today announced an expanded roster of audio training, demonstration and education programs for entertainment technology professionals. LDI 2006, produced by Prism Business Media, will take place October 16-22, 2006 at the Las Vegas Convention Center The Las Vegas Convention Center is owned and operated by the Las Vegas Convention and Visitors Authority and is located in Clark County, Nevada. "Today's live event professionals are often called upon to use a cross-section of lighting, projection and audio equipment, and they face the challenge of keeping up with rapidly changing technology, " said Sharon Morabito, group show director for LDI 2006. "Professionals working in virtually any type of "live performance" application, including theater, houses of worship, corporate presentations/events, concerts, the hospitality industry or film, must adapt to changing audio requirements and options. LDI 2006 has expanded and focused its audio-related offerings to help meet this need."

Audio-related programs will include:

--Sound Tracks: This program offers a full day of professional audio education including digital audio, automation techniques, troubleshooting and implementation of big sound rigs for concert tours and other large applications.

--The LDInstitute will feature intensive pre-conference workshops that allow professionals to explore specific entertainment technologies and topics in detail. Specific titles of interest include Basic SFX Audio Software from Stage Research or SmaartLive Fundamentals.
